Three points:


  1. It still has 3 hours to go and it's up to 54 bucks or so. It will probably move higher before it sells.
  2. It's a bare 41-CV and it has stuff in the display. That won't command premium prices. (The photos are poor as well.)
  3. It's listed in Consumer Electronics > Gadgets > Calculators, whereas most 41s go in Scientific Calculators > Hewlett Packard under that category. Misfiling is what a buyer looks for on eBay.
